Description
The home is thoughtfully arranged over two floors to maximise light, space and outlook. On the ground floor, a welcoming bedroom wing provides four well-proportioned bedrooms, ideal for family living or visiting guests, all served by a well-appointed family bathroom. This level also benefits from a large integral garage, offering excellent parking, storage or potential workshop space enhancing everyday practicality.
Upstairs, the property truly comes into its own. The main living accommodation has been carefully positioned to take full advantage of the spectacular countryside views, creating light-filled spaces that feel both uplifting and inviting. A generous living room forms the heart of the home, complemented by a separate dining room that is perfect for entertaining and family gatherings. The kitchen is well laid out and supported by a separate utility room, keeping household tasks discreetly tucked away. A dedicated study provides an ideal work-from-home environment, while an additional separate living room offers flexibility as a snug, media room or second reception space. A large balcony runs the length of the rear of the property, to make the most of the countryside views.
